Nayara Springs: Hotel Guide, Location and Airport Transportation

Introduction

Nayara Springs is an adults-only luxury rainforest resort in the Arenal region near La Fortuna, Costa Rica. The property is part of the Nayara resort collection and is known for private villa-style accommodations, hot spring plunge pools, rainforest surroundings, wellness experiences, and a romantic atmosphere near Arenal Volcano.

This hotel works well for couples, honeymoon travelers, wellness-focused guests, and travelers who want a peaceful luxury stay in one of the most popular regions in Costa Rica. Because La Fortuna is inland and several hours from the main international airports, transportation should be planned before arrival.

Where Is Nayara Springs Located?

Nayara Springs is located in the Arenal region near La Fortuna, Costa Rica. This inland destination is known for Arenal Volcano, rainforest scenery, hot springs, hanging bridges, waterfalls, wildlife, adventure tours, and wellness-focused hotels.

The hotel is not in a beach town or major city. It is set in a rainforest environment outside the main town center of La Fortuna, which gives guests a quieter and more immersive stay. The location is practical for travelers who want nature, hot springs, and volcano-area activities as a major part of their Costa Rica itinerary.

About Nayara Springs

Nayara Springs is best described as an adults-only luxury hot springs and rainforest resort. The hotel is designed for travelers who want privacy, comfort, wellness, dining, nature, and a romantic setting in the Arenal area.

The property is especially well suited for couples and honeymoon-style trips. Guests usually choose Nayara Springs for its peaceful rainforest setting, private villa-style layout, hot spring plunge pools, spa experiences, and access to the wider Nayara resort environment.

How to Get to Nayara Springs

The most common way to reach Nayara Springs is by road from San Jose International Airport (SJO), Liberia International Airport (LIR), another La Fortuna hotel, Monteverde, Tamarindo, Papagayo, Manuel Antonio, or another destination in Costa Rica.

Because La Fortuna is inland, most airport transfers involve several hours on mountain and rural roads. Travelers should plan around arrival time, daylight, road conditions, and the next destination after La Fortuna. A prearranged private transfer is usually the most practical and comfortable way to reach Nayara Springs.

Airport Transportation to Nayara Springs

San Jose International Airport (SJO) is often practical for Nayara Springs because it connects well with the Central Valley and many La Fortuna routes. It is a common choice for travelers who are starting their Costa Rica trip in the Arenal region or combining La Fortuna with destinations such as Monteverde, Manuel Antonio, or the Central Pacific.

Liberia International Airport (LIR) can also be practical, especially for travelers combining La Fortuna with Guanacaste beach destinations such as Papagayo, Tamarindo, Playa Conchal, Flamingo, or Nosara. The best airport depends on flight schedule, arrival time, total route, road conditions, and the next destination after La Fortuna.

Shared Shuttle

Shared shuttle service may be available on popular routes to La Fortuna, including routes from San Jose, Liberia, Monteverde, Tamarindo, Manuel Antonio, and other major tourism destinations. However, shared shuttles operate on fixed schedules and may use specific pickup points, set departure times, and minimum passenger requirements.

For Nayara Springs, travelers should confirm whether the shuttle provides direct hotel pickup or drop-off. Shared shuttle service can be useful for solo travelers or flexible travelers, but it is less ideal for late arrivals, tight schedules, honeymoon trips, luxury stays, or guests who prefer a direct transfer.

Rental Car

A rental car can work well for travelers who want independence during an Arenal itinerary. It may be useful for visiting La Fortuna town, Arenal Volcano, La Fortuna Waterfall, Lake Arenal, hanging bridges, hot springs, and nearby restaurants.

A rental car is not always necessary for guests who plan to stay mainly at the resort and use private transportation or organized tours. Travelers who rent a car should be comfortable driving on rural roads, in rain, and after dark if necessary. For many guests, private transportation is easier than managing a vehicle after a flight.

Nearby Places to Visit Near Nayara Springs

Nayara Springs is well positioned for travelers who want to enjoy the Arenal region of Costa Rica. Many guests spend time relaxing at the resort, but the area also offers some of the best-known nature and adventure experiences in the country.

Nearby places to consider include Arenal Volcano, La Fortuna Waterfall, Mistico Hanging Bridges, Lake Arenal, Arenal hot springs, safari float routes, river activities, wildlife viewing areas, and the town of La Fortuna. Travelers can also combine Nayara Springs with Monteverde, Rio Celeste, Sarapiqui, Guanacaste beaches, or Manuel Antonio depending on trip length and travel style.

Recommended Transportation Strategy

For most travelers, the best transportation strategy is to choose the airport that best matches the full itinerary, then reserve private transportation directly to Nayara Springs. San Jose International Airport (SJO) is often practical for Central Valley and Central Pacific itineraries, while Liberia International Airport (LIR) can be practical for Guanacaste beach itineraries.

Travelers arriving late in the day should consider whether it is better to overnight near the airport and transfer to La Fortuna the next morning. This can make the route more comfortable, especially after a long international flight.

For multi-destination trips, private transportation is often the easiest way to connect Nayara Springs with Monteverde, Tamarindo, Papagayo, Playa Conchal, Manuel Antonio, San Jose, or Liberia.
